What is brain fog?

Brain fog refers to feeling mentally fuzzy or like your brain is moving slowly and can’t focus. You may be forgetful, struggle to recall recent memories, or find you just can’t follow the current conversation.

Your brain fog may last for hours, weeks, months, or even years, depending on the underlying cause.

Root causes of brain fog:

Brain fog often occurs if you’re overly stressed or don’t get enough sleep. You can also develop brain fog as a result of numerous health conditions. A few examples include:

  • Underactive thyroid
  • Fibromyalgia
  • Nutrient deficiencies
  • Chronic fatigue syndrome
  • Multiple sclerosis
  • Candida infections
  • Autoimmune diseases
  • COVID (and other viral infections)
  • Hormone imbalances (including menopause)
  • Depression (and other mental health disorders)

You may notice slow brain processing and cognitive problems if you take certain medications. Some of the top culprits are:

  • Anti-anxiety medications
  • Tricyclic antidepressants
  • Antipsychotics
  • Mood stabilizers
  • Cholesterol-lowering medications
  • Anti-seizure medications
  • Narcotic pain killers
  • Parkinson’s medications
  • Hypertension medications

What symptoms accompany brain fog?

In addition to the general lack of mental clarity, people with brain fog often experience:

  • Confusion
  • Fatigue
  • Headaches
  • Memory loss
  • Difficulty multitasking
  • Difficulty planning and organizing
  • Lack of motivation

Though brain fog affects your memory, it’s different from the problems associated with dementia. Memory loss caused by dementia significantly affects your ability to function and take care of daily tasks.
